About this book
<p><i>Current Developments in Biotechnology and Bioengineering: Advanced Membrane Separation Processes for Sustainable Water and Wastewater Management – Aerobic Membrane Bioreactor Processes and Technologies</i> consolidates up-to-date research developments in AeMBR systems for wastewater treatments in terms of membrane materials and decorations, reactor designs and fouling mechanisms. It includes discussions on developments in AeMBR research on energy efficiency and fouling control strategies, gaps, future research and application perspectives. This book is a potential resource for membrane separation and AeMBR practitioners, engineers, scientists, educators and students, and public to understand the latest developments and future prospects in membrane technology. </p><ul> <li>Provides the latest comprehensive review in various important aspects of AeMBR</li> <li>Consolidates scattered AeMBR information into a single easily assessible resource</li> <li>Provides state-of-the-art technology development of membrane separation, AeMBR reactor designs, membrane development, advantages and challenges in operational implementation and their appropriate control strategies</li> <li>Presents a comprehensive review on Quorum Quenching (QQ) fouling control strategy, QQ benefits and drawbacks</li> <li>Provides an excellent resource on the latest techniques in characterizing and understanding fouling mechanisms</li></ul>
